When it comes to fire safety in buildings, one of the most critical components is the use of fire doors. These doors are designed to prevent the spread of smoke and fire throughout a structure, providing valuable time for occupants to evacuate safely. However, fire doors are only effective if they are kept closed at all times. This is where fire door self closing devices come into play.
fire door self closing devices, also known as door closers, are essential components of fire door systems. These devices are designed to automatically close a fire door after it has been opened, ensuring that the door remains closed in the event of a fire. By doing so, fire door self closing devices help to contain the spread of smoke and fire, giving occupants more time to evacuate and firefighters more time to respond.
There are several different types of fire door self closing devices available on the market, each with its own set of features and benefits. The most common type of self closing device is the overhead door closer, which is typically mounted on the top of the door. These devices use a hydraulic system to control the speed at which the door closes, ensuring that it does so smoothly and securely.
Another type of self closing device is the concealed door closer, which is installed inside the door frame or the door itself. These devices are ideal for buildings where aesthetics are a concern, as they are not visible when the door is closed. Despite their discreet design, concealed door closers are just as effective as overhead closers in ensuring that fire doors close properly in the event of an emergency.
In addition to overhead and concealed door closers, there are also surface-mounted door closers, which are installed on the face of the door. These devices are typically used in situations where it is not possible to install an overhead closer, such as on glass doors or where there is limited space above the door. Surface-mounted door closers are easy to install and maintain, making them a popular choice for many building owners.
